Welcome Bonuses for New Players
The most popular type of bonus is the welcome bonus, designed to attract new players. These often match a percentage of your first deposit, sometimes up to 100% or more, giving extra funds to play with. Some casinos also offer free spins on popular slot games as part of the welcome package. Beginners should read the terms and conditions carefully, including wagering requirements, to ensure they make the most of these offers.
No-Deposit Bonuses
No-deposit bonuses are highly attractive because they allow players to try games without spending their own money. These bonuses may come as free credits or free spins, giving you a risk-free opportunity to explore the casino. Although the winnings from no-deposit bonuses may have withdrawal restrictions, they are ideal for beginners looking to practice and understand game mechanics without financial pressure.
Reload and Loyalty Bonuses
Existing players can benefit from reload bonuses and loyalty rewards. Reload bonuses provide extra funds on subsequent deposits, while loyalty programs offer points, cashback, or exclusive promotions for regular players. Taking advantage of these ongoing bonuses increases playtime, rewards consistent engagement, and can improve the overall experience while managing your bankroll wisely.
Wagering Requirements and Responsible Use
While bonuses offer great opportunities, it’s important to understand wagering requirements and restrictions. Most bonuses require players to bet the bonus amount a certain number of times before withdrawing winnings. Ignoring these rules can lead to frustration and lost opportunities. Always use bonuses responsibly, combine them with smart bankroll management, and treat them as a way to explore games and extend gameplay rather than guaranteed profit.
